Microfiber Towels: Why Quality Matters and What to Look For

Microfiber towels are the most-used tool in detailing. You use them to dry, to buff off wax and sealant, to wipe down trim, to clean glass, to apply quick detailer. They contact your paint more than any other product in your kit. And yet they're the item most people buy based on price alone, grab a 50-pack from a big box store, and wonder why their paint has light scratches after every wash.

Quality matters significantly here. Here's what's actually different between a cheap towel and a good one.

What Microfiber Actually Is

Microfiber is a synthetic fiber, typically a blend of polyester and polyamide (nylon), that has been split into extremely fine strands — thinner than 1/100th the diameter of a human hair. The splitting creates a massive amount of surface area relative to the fiber volume, which is what makes microfiber so effective at trapping dust, absorbing water, and picking up contamination.

The key ratio is polyester to polyamide. A common blend is 80% polyester / 20% polyamide. The polyester provides the structure and helps the fiber split cleanly to very fine strands. The polyamide increases softness and significantly improves absorbency — the nylon component absorbs and holds water much better than polyester alone. Higher polyamide content generally means softer and more absorbent, but also more expensive to produce. Some premium microfibers run 70/30 polyester/polyamide for better softness and absorption.

GSM: The Number That Actually Matters

GSM stands for grams per square meter. It's a measurement of the density of the towel — how much fiber is packed into a given area. This is the most useful single spec for evaluating a microfiber towel.

200–300 GSM: Thin, lightweight towels. Good for glass and interior surfaces where you want light contact and no lint. These don't absorb much water and aren't suitable for drying a wet car. They're the towels that come in giant packs and are useful for interior wipe-downs.

300–400 GSM: Mid-weight general purpose. Suitable for applying products like spray wax or quick detailer, and for buffing off coatings and sealants after curing. These are the workhorses of most detailing kits — versatile and manageable.

400–600 GSM: Thick plush towels. These are what you want for drying a car after washing. The higher pile depth means more water absorption per pass and a thicker buffer between the towel's weave and the paint surface. The pile traps dirt and holds it up and away from the paint rather than dragging it across.

600+ GSM: Ultra-plush towels designed for buffing off heavy compounds or thick waxes where you want maximum softness. Also popular as drying towels. These are noticeably heavier and often feature a waffle-weave pattern for extra absorption.

Pile Height and Edge Construction

Pile height is the length of the loops or fibers above the base of the towel. Longer pile means softer contact with the paint surface — the fiber tips touch the paint rather than the base of the weave. Cheap microfibers have short, dense pile that sits flat. The result is the base of the towel — where the weave is denser and less forgiving — making more contact with the paint. This is where scratching happens.

Edge construction matters more than most people realize. The edge of a microfiber towel is where most paint scratching occurs during buffing and drying. Cheap towels have stitched edges with a stiffer, sometimes abrasive hem that drags across the paint. Quality detailing microfibers use either: silk-banded edges (a soft silk trim stitched around the perimeter that's gentler than standard stitching) or edgeless construction (the towel is cut and finished without a stitched hem at all, using a folded or ultra-soft edge). Edgeless towels are increasingly standard for paint contact and are genuinely softer at the edge than any stitched alternative.

Split Microfiber vs. Non-Split

True microfiber is "split" — the manufacturing process actually divides each fiber strand longitudinally into many sub-fibers. Split microfiber has the star-shaped cross-section that creates all those tiny gaps between fibers — gaps that capture dust, trap water, and create the cleaning action. Non-split microfiber is smoother and doesn't have the same capillary action or dirt-trapping ability. The easiest test: rub a dry quality microfiber across your palm. You'll feel a slight drag — the split fibers gripping your skin. A non-split or low-quality microfiber will feel slick.

Different Towels for Different Jobs

One mistake beginners make is using the same towels for everything. A towel that's been used to wipe tire dressing should never touch your paint. A towel that's wiped down the floor mats shouldn't go anywhere near glass. Cross-contamination — transfer of grit, silicone, dressing, or product residue from one surface to another — is one of the main causes of paint scratching and product incompatibility problems.

The practical solution is color coding. Designate colors for specific jobs and be strict about it. Common system:

  • Green or blue: paint safe, for drying and wax/sealant buffing
  • Yellow: interior trim and dashboard
  • Red: wheels and lower panels
  • White or grey: glass only
  • Orange or purple: tires and dressings

You don't need to follow this exact system. But you need some system — and you need to stick to it.

Washing Microfibers

Microfiber washes in the washing machine and lasts for hundreds of wash cycles — if you wash it correctly. The enemies are heat and fabric softener. High dryer heat can melt the synthetic fibers and damage the split structure. Fabric softener coats the fibers and fills in the gaps that make microfiber work, reducing absorbency and cleaning ability. A microfiber towel that's been softened is noticeably less effective at picking up dust and absorbing water — and sometimes scratches more because the filled-in fiber gaps create a smoother, less cushioned surface.

Wash microfibers with a small amount of liquid laundry detergent (no fabric softener) in warm or cool water. Dry on low heat or air dry. Wash separately from regular laundry — lint from cotton towels will embed in the microfiber pile and be difficult to remove.

When to Replace Them

A quality microfiber towel properly maintained lasts a long time. Signs it needs replacing: you can see lint shedding heavily, the pile has flattened and doesn't recover after washing, there are areas where the weave has worn through to the backing, or the edges have started to fray badly. A high-quality towel that's been properly washed and stored will outlast many cheap towels bought as replacements. It's an area where buying better upfront saves money over time.

The Budget Math

A pack of 50 cheap microfiber towels for $15 sounds like a great deal. And cheap microfibers are useful for wheels, jambs, and lower-panel work where contact with the paint surface is not the priority. But for paint contact — drying, buffing products — the difference between a 300 GSM towel with stitched edges and a 450 GSM edgeless towel with proper split microfiber is the difference between leaving light scratches behind and not. The expensive towel that doesn't scratch your paint is cheaper than the polish job required to fix the scratches from the cheap one.

Invest in quality for paint-contact towels. Use the cheap ones for everything else.
